Sunrise Erased the Blue Moon, 2020

 


‘Sunrise Erased the Blue Moon’ explores the ideas of time, reflecting on both its positive and negative aspects. Having looked at the family album as reference, the work builds on these relationships looking at what time has given us and what it will take from us. It also builds on the levels of love and compassion that have flourished over the years. The project works with processes that develop differently when the factor of time is altered, resulting in a visual language that aids the theme of the work. Using images that span over many years, the project builds on the idea of transience and the beauty that comes with this fragility. ‘Sunrise Erased the Blue Moon’ is a celebration of the past but a preparation for the future.
